What is form INC- 22A?
With the inclusion of Rule 25 A in the Companies (Incorporation) Rules, 2014, the MCA has created a new format INC-22A-ACTIVE (Active Company Tagging Identities and Verification), with the intention to come into effect on February 25, 2019. All that organizations that joined on or before December 31, 2017 and are currently eligible for the “Active” designation must waive this status using April 25, 2019. MCA will creation of excess cost of filing of documents, namely Rs. 10,000 if the document is not always provided with closing date allowance. In addition, the enterprise may be identified as an “ACTIVE non-criticism business enterprise,” and the relevant DIN would be considered the “leader of an ACTIVE non-compliant organization.”
Consequences of non-filing of form INC-22A
late filing penalties
If the form is not submitted by the deadline, the company will be listed as an "ACTIVE non-complaint company." Companies that submit their documents after the deadline are charged Rs. There is a late fee of Rs 10,000 from MCA.
Limitations on Authorized Capital Changes
A firm that has not submitted the form will not be permitted to submit the form regarding the modification of the company's authorized capital. As a result, a business cannot submit form SH-7.
Limitations on alterations to Paid-Up Capital
A corporation cannot alter its paid-up capital without first filing form INC-22 A. Form PAS-3 cannot be submitted by a business to report a change in paid-up capital.
Limitations on directorship changes
A company's only option for changing a directorship is to terminate the position if the form is not submitted by the deadline.
Limitations on closure, demerger, and amalgamation
A business will be unable to move forward with a demerger or amalgamation. Form INC-28 cannot be submitted by a firm to the MCA. Additionally, a firm is not eligible to seek for a quick exit or company dissolution.
Limitations on alterations to the registered office
If the form is not submitted by the deadline, a firm won't be able to modify the registered office address. Form INC-22 cannot be filed by a company.
A LIST OF DOCUMENTS
Documents and information required for filing form INC-22A
COI
The incorporation certificate
picture of the registered office's outside building
Name, registration address, and GST number must be written in both the local and English languages.
An image taken within the office
The office must have a minimum of one director, whose DSC will be attached to the form.
The registered office's latitude and longitude
The business must provide the specifics of latitude and longitude.
The company's email address
Email address must be entered in order to verify the OTP.
Statutory Examiner
SRN on the form requesting an auditor appointment
Forms for annual compliance
SRN in the AOC-4 and MGT-7 forms
DSC & Additional Information
A minimum of two directors will be needed for the DSC. Information about the appointment of the company secretary, cost auditor, WTD, MD, CEO, or manager, if applicable

Exclusivity
Businesses that are being struck off or struck off
Businesses undergoing amalgamation
Businesses that are being dissolved or are already dissolved
Dates of Due
25th April 2019
